Summary

Overview

In 2024, Saharsa averaged an AQI of 139 while Satna averaged 66 — a 73-point (111%) gap, with Saharsa the more polluted and Satna the cleaner of the two. On 849 days when both cities reported, Satna was cleaner on 692 of them; the average daily gap was 122 AQI points.

Seasonality & days

Saharsa peaks in January, while Satna peaks in November. Saharsa logged 1.4% Severe days and 28.4% Good-or-Satisfactory days; Satna was 0.2% Severe and 74.1% Good-or-Satisfactory. Longest clean-air streaks: Saharsa 20 days, Satna 146 days.

Year-over-year progress

Saharsa has improved by 139 AQI points (50%) from 2021 to 2024; Satna has improved by 58 AQI points (46.8%) over the same window. The worst recorded day for Saharsa reached AQI 454 at Police Line (BSPCB) on 2022-12-13; Satna hit AQI 500 at Bandhavgar Colony Satna (Cement) on 2018-05-27.
